Evaluation of variable p16 immunostaining patterns, Ki-67 indices and HPV status in cervical SILs and squamous cell
Priti Singh1, Sanjay Kaushik1, Brijesh Thakur1
1Department of Pathology, Shri Guru Ram Rai Institute of Medical and Health Sciences, Dehradun, Uttarakhand, India.
Objective:
The present study evaluates the immunoexpression of p16 and Ki-67 in cervical squamous intraepithelial lesion (SIL) and carcinomas and correlates their expression with clinicopathological features and HPV-DNA status.
Material And Methods:
A total 36 included cases of SIL and squamous cell carcinoma (SCC) were subjected to p16 and Ki-67 immunostaining. p16 staining was evaluated depending on grading, distribution, localization pattern, intensity and IHC score. Ki-67 expression was graded based on percentage of positive cells.
Results:
Incidence of HSIL and SCC cases was found to be significantly increased with parity > 5. p16 grade III diffuse nucleocytoplasmic immunostaining was observed in 62.5% LSIL, 80% HSIL and 87% SCC cases. Significant association of p16 staining intensity, IHC score and Ki-67 indices was noted with increasing grades of SILs and carcinomas.
Conclusion:
Our experience indicates that a combination of p16 and Ki-67 immunostaining may be useful to determine the severity of dysplastic change.
